About Vitamin B4

Vitamin B4, also known as Adenine, is a fundamental compound in the realm of biochemistry and nutrition. As a purine base, it is integral to the structure of nucleic acids, DNA, and RNA, which are essential for genetic information storage and transfer. Vitamin B4 manufacturers focus on producing high-purity adenine to meet the stringent requirements of the pharmaceutical and biotechnology industries. Its role in cellular energy transfer, particularly as a component of ATP, underscores its importance in metabolic processes. Vitamin B4 suppliers ensure that the compound is available for use in dietary supplements, where it supports cellular metabolism and overall health. The production of Vitamin B4 is carefully controlled to maintain its stability and efficacy, making it a reliable choice for various applications. As the demand for genetic research and biotechnology advances, the significance of Vitamin B4 continues to grow, highlighting its versatility and indispensability in modern science and industry.

  • Essential for DNA and RNA Synthesis: Vitamin B4 is a critical component in the formation of genetic material, supporting cellular replication and repair.
  • Supports Energy Metabolism: As part of ATP, it plays a vital role in energy transfer within cells, facilitating numerous metabolic processes.
  • High Purity Standards: Ensures optimal performance in pharmaceutical and biotechnological applications.
  • Water-Soluble: Easily dissolves in water, making it suitable for various formulations and applications.
  • Versatile Applications: Used in pharmaceuticals, food fortification, and biotechnology research, demonstrating its broad utility.

FAQs - Vitamin B4

What is Vitamin B4 used for?
Vitamin B4, or Adenine, is used in pharmaceuticals for DNA and RNA synthesis, as a nutritional supplement, and in biotechnology research.
Is Vitamin B4 water-soluble?
Yes, Vitamin B4 is soluble in water, making it suitable for various applications in aqueous solutions.
What is the shelf life of Vitamin B4?
When stored properly, Vitamin B4 has a shelf life of at least 2 years.
